Meaning: ['prɑflɪgət /'prɒ-] n. 1. a dissolute man in fashionable society 2. a recklessly extravagant consumer. adj. 1. recklessly wasteful 2. unrestrained by convention or morality. 1. She is well-known for her profligate spending habits. 2. Their profligate lifestyle resulted in bankruptcy.

Britannica Dictionary definition of PROFLIGATE. [more profligate; most profligate] formal. : carelessly and foolishly wasting money, materials, etc. : very wasteful. She was very profligate in her spending. profligate energy use.
